Lisa Carne Restores 100,000 Corals in Belize

A devastating hurricane in 2001 sparked a major restoration effort for Belize's coral reefs. Hurricane Iris caused significant damage to the reefs, prompting marine biologist Lisa Carne to take action.

Lisa Carne, through her organization Fragments of Hope, has been leading the charge in replanting coral fragments. This effort has been ongoing and has resulted in the successful restoration of over 100,000 corals.

The restoration project has focused on replanting coral fragments that were often neglected or damaged. By doing so, the project has been able to increase coral coverage and marine biodiversity in the area.

The Belize coral reefs are a vital part of the marine ecosystem, providing a habitat for numerous species of fish and other marine life. The damage caused by Hurricane Iris had a significant impact on the ecosystem, and the restoration effort has been crucial in helping to revive it.

Fragments of Hope has been working tirelessly to restore the coral reefs, and their efforts have been paying off. The increase in coral coverage and marine biodiversity is a testament to the success of the project.
